Output 86eb96aee54a3c062b60f5ded5aa7a2e05e8a7f55ffce5e0a0ebad23036a6801:17

value
18086261
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d3a35e12f326b17611ee40e4b85e2a2109612345 OP_EQUALVERIFY OP_CHECKSIG
address
1LJ3HSxN6DdDhsysNv9nWdLayQKzd4gYo9
transaction
86eb96aee54a3c062b60f5ded5aa7a2e05e8a7f55ffce5e0a0ebad23036a6801
confirmations
440992
spent
true